There is a new restaurant in the shopping center behind Chase bank called Cajun Best...I have to say....it's not good. What they claim to be cajun, isn't really cajun at all. They have poo boy sandwiches, pastas, fried rice, platters served with potato salad & fries, cajun hot & sour soup, egg rolls, and spring rolls. The lady who opened up the place supposedly has two restaurants in Louisiana?.but the food quality is poor. I tried the gumbo before ordering anything else, it tasted alright but they had put too much hot sauce in it. So I placed my to go order for gumbo w/o the hot sauce, chicken pasta, a crab cake and chicken fried rice. Figured I'd get an assortment of everything.
The crab cake was not too bad. I think it was deep fried though, not like any crab cake I've had before. The tartar sauce tasted like it had too much hot sauce in it. I like hot sauce but this is very tangy. The gumbo had chicken, sausage and shrimp. The shrimp still had their shells on. The chicken fried rice was not fried at all and had some weird spice in it. I still can?t figure out what it was. Last the chicken pasta, not enough sauce and I found little pieces of bones in my chicken. Everything there was a fail!
They haven't finished taking down the old quiznos decorations, so you can't tell what type of place you're going into. The menu is small, but the food is cheap. I "might" venture back just to try a poo boy sandwich, but don't hold much hope. I think the owner needs to take more time investing in her cooking techniques and the quality of her food. My husband says it all taste like it came out of a can. Sad to say...not impressed at all. Not really cajun. And I don't think it will stay open very long if they continue to serve food like that.
